Pytorch pre trained models. It must be a valid model name from the torchvision.


Pytorch pre trained models Dozens of model architectures with 1M+ pretrained checkpoints across all modalities. 485, 0. Example Dec 27, 2023 · The Power of Pre-Trained Models. A unified API for using all our pretrained models. models library. In this tutorial, we are going to take a look at the PyTorch pre-trained models. Contribute Models. PyTorch Hub. There is no standard way to do this as it depends on how a given model was trained. Jul 21, 2022 · A simple guide on how to use pre-trained image classification models available from "torchvision" library of PyTorch. As with image classification models, all pre-trained models expect input images normalized in the same way. , resnet18, vgg16, mobilenet_v2, etc. They have been trained on images resized such that their minimum size is 520. 229, 0. It must be a valid model name from the torchvision. By modifying the model’s head, the pre-trained model can adapt to the new task and utilise the valuable features it has learned, enhancing its performance in the new task. PyTorch-Transformers (formerly known as pytorch-pretrained-bert) is a library of state-of-the-art pre-trained models for Natural Language Processing (NLP). The equivalence of the outputs from the original tensorflow models and the pytorch-ported models have been tested and are identical: Models and pre-trained weights¶. Whether Feb 28, 2024 · In such cases, pre-trained models come to our rescue. 456, 0. 225]. The torchvision. ). Following instantiation of the pytorch model, each layer's weights were loaded from equivalent layers in the pretrained tensorflow models from davidsandberg/facenet. pretrained: If True, the function loads a model initialized with weights pre-trained on the ImageNet dataset. g. The library currently contains PyTorch implementations, pre-trained model weights, usage scripts and conversion utilities for the following models: Mar 22, 2018 · Pretrained ConvNets for pytorch: NASNet, ResNeXt, ResNet, InceptionV4, InceptionResnetV2, Xception, DPN, etc. See full list on learnopencv. If False, it loads a model with random weights. Lower compute costs, smaller carbon footprint: Share trained models instead of training from scratch. Check out the models for Researchers, or learn How It Works. 406] and std = [0. *This is a beta release - we will be collecting feedback and improving the PyTorch Hub over the coming months. Using the pre-trained models¶ Before using the pre-trained models, one must preprocess the image (resize with right resolution/interpolation, apply inference transforms, rescale the values etc). Pre-trained models have become a game-changer in artificial intelligence and machine learning. Using the pre-trained models¶ Before using the pre-trained models, one must preprocess the image (resize with right resolution/interpolation, apply inference transforms, rescale the values etc). However, leveraging pre-existing models reduces compute Using the pre-trained models¶ Before using the pre-trained models, one must preprocess the image (resize with right resolution/interpolation, apply inference transforms, rescale the values etc). The images have to be loaded in to a range of [0, 1] and then normalized using mean = [0. Feb 20, 2021 · 上一篇完成了YOLOv5的Transfer Learning,其實在這個部分有很多細節要介紹,所以決定回到理論層面稍微跟大家講解一下,從Pre-Trained Model到Transfer Learning,由於Transfer做過了所以這次帶到的實作程式碼是如何運用官方提供的Pre-Trained Model,本篇文章參考於PyTorch官方教程。 Oct 13, 2023 · Understanding Pre-Trained Models. They offer a shortcut to developing highly capable models for various tasks, from natural language understanding to computer vision. - Cadene/pretrained-models. 224, 0. Torchvision is a computer vision toolkit of PyTorch which provides many pre-trained image classification networks like ResNet, VGG, AlexNet, MobileNet, InceptionNet, LeNet, etc. Choose the right framework for every part of a models lifetime:. It can vary across model families, variants or even weight versions. Model Description. Reduce compute time and production costs. models subpackage contains definitions of models for addressing different tasks, including: image classification, pixelwise semantic segmentation, object detection, instance segmentation, person keypoint detection, video classification, and optical flow. According to Statista, training a computer vision model requires over 5 million images and hundreds of GPU hours resulting in $315,000 in AWS costs. Discover and publish models to a pre-trained model repository designed for research exploration. Meanwhile, do check out deep learning in 7 steps! Jul 17, 2023 · Pre-trained models are trained on large datasets like ImageNet for image classification or on text data like BooksCorpus and Wikipedia for text generation. pytorch PyTorch Image Models (timm) is a collection of image models, layers, utilities, optimizers, schedulers, data-loaders / augmentations, and reference training / validation scripts that aim to pull together a wide variety of SOTA models with ability to reproduce ImageNet training results. Pre-trained models provide huge time and cost savings by letting you skip the intensive training process. com Dec 4, 2024 · In this article, we’ll dive deep into how to load pre-trained models in PyTorch, modify them to fit your dataset, and perform fine-tuning to make the most of the pre-trained knowledge. Jan 22, 2025 · <model_name>: The name of the model to load (e. Pre-trained models are the regular deep learning models like ResNet and VGG models already trained on state-of-the-art datasets like ImageNet, CIFAR, etc. boaysr gdr fozwa xaco nsfh ccamii bdexc caddni odfcb oahbyz sldryve hxlepki qaimk qgty gnvys